What causes ‘runner’s trots’?
There isn’t one single cause of runner’s stomach. Several different factors can combine to create digestive discomfort.
When you run, your body prioritises sending blood to the working muscles in your legs, which reduces blood flow to the digestive system. Add the physical jostling of running, dehydration, heat, race-day nerves and whatever you’ve chosen to eat before or during your run, and you can create the perfect storm for stomach problems.
While you can’t necessarily control changes in blood flow or the mechanical stress placed on your gut, you do have some control over how you fuel.

Why runners need carbohydrates
During endurance exercise, your body needs carbohydrates to provide energy because its carbohydrate stores – known as glycogen – are limited.
Consuming between 60g and 90g of carbohydrate per hour is often recommended for prolonged endurance exercise. However, suddenly taking on large quantities of carbohydrate while your digestive system is already under stress can contribute to bloating, cramping, nausea or diarrhoea.
That doesn’t mean runners have to choose between fuelling properly and having a comfortable stomach. The type and quantity of carbohydrate you consume – as well as how accustomed your body is to taking in fuel while running – can make a significant difference.

Why the type of carbohydrate matters
I often hear runners say that energy gels make them feel sick or give them stomach cramps. If you’ve experienced this, the first things to consider are the type of carbohydrate in the gel and the total amount it contains.
Your intestine uses different transporters to absorb glucose and fructose. Combining the two in the same gel – often described as a dual-carbohydrate approach – can allow your body to absorb and use more carbohydrate than it would if you relied on glucose alone.
It may also reduce the amount of unabsorbed sugar sitting in the digestive system and contributing to discomfort.

Could maltodextrin be upsetting your stomach?
Maltodextrin is a highly processed, plant-derived carbohydrate found in many conventional energy gels. It isn’t inherently bad and plenty of runners tolerate it well, but individual responses can vary.
Maltodextrin provides rapidly available energy, but some runners find that products containing it contribute to digestive discomfort. This may be because concentrated carbohydrates can draw water into the intestine, particularly when consumed without enough fluid.
If you regularly experience problems after using a particular gel, experiment with a different carbohydrate source during training. Some runners find gels made using real-food ingredients and natural sugar sources easier to tolerate.

Check the sweeteners in your gel
It’s worth looking beyond the carbohydrate content and checking everything else in your chosen fuel.
Some gels contain artificial sweeteners to improve the flavour without adding more sugar. Certain sweeteners are poorly absorbed by the stomach and may cause cramping, bloating or excess gas in some people.
This doesn’t mean every runner needs to avoid sweeteners. However, if you repeatedly experience digestive problems during training, check the ingredients in your gels and experiment with an alternative that uses a different source of sweetness.
The important thing is to test any change during training rather than waiting until race day.
Be careful with caffeine
Caffeine can also be found in some energy gels. I enjoy a cup of coffee as much as the next person, and there is compelling evidence that caffeine can support endurance performance and reduce how difficult exercise feels.
However, consuming too much caffeine – or taking it at the wrong time – may cause digestive discomfort. Caffeine can stimulate bowel movements, which isn’t necessarily what you want midway through a race.
Consider consuming your usual caffeine around an hour before running and using non-caffeinated gels during the race. During a marathon, you might choose to introduce some caffeine later in the event if you know from training that you tolerate it well.
How people respond to caffeine varies considerably, so always practise your strategy before race day.
How to train your gut
Perhaps the most important step is training your digestive system to tolerate fuel while you run.
You’ve probably heard the age-old advice, ‘Nothing new on race day.’ This is especially important when it comes to nutrition. Rather than saving your energy gels for the event itself, practise your fuelling strategy throughout your training block.
If you’re new to endurance running, start with a manageable amount – perhaps around 30g of carbohydrate per hour during your longer runs. You can then increase this gradually from week to week as your body adapts and your training demands grow.
Depending on the length and intensity of the event, you may eventually aim for between 60g and 90g per hour. The number of gels required will depend on how much carbohydrate each one contains, so always check the label rather than assuming every gel provides the same amount.
Regularly consuming carbohydrates while running helps your digestive system become accustomed to handling fuel while your body is working hard.
